Abstract

The dynamics of turbulence and plasma flows has been studied experimentally by means of Doppler reflectometry during the transition from low to high confinement mode in the stellarator TJ-II. Close to the transition threshold, gradual transitions are achieved showing an intermediate, oscillatory transient phase that facilitates the study of the mechanisms involved in the transition. A coupling between sheared flows and turbulence level is measured which reveals a characteristic predator-prey behavior consistent with the L-H transition models based on turbulence-driven flows.
